Lee V. Pollard High vs Centennial High

Centennial High has a higher overall rating of 7.8/10 compared to 6.2/10. Centennial High is significantly larger with 2,816 students, about 5.3× the size of Lee V. Pollard High (527). In math proficiency, Centennial High leads at 60.0%.
